Visual studio 6 c compiler for linux

It supports the creation of selfstanding graphical and console applications and runs on linux, freebsd, macosx and windows. Linux projects are supported in visual studio 2017 and later. I would think the compiler you use would depend on the platform. Visual studio tool i am working on a project which uses cmake to make dll for nodejs project. Code generation will treat parforloops as forloops. Using visual studio to develop linux apps visualgdb tutorials. Compilers from intel intel software intel fortran compiler. Unlike linux, compilers for windows are not included by default in the os. The gnu compiler gcc is included with many linux distributions.

You can use 2 physical computers, a windows computer running linux inside virtualbox vmware or vice versa. Visual studio code is a lightweight, crossplatform development environment that runs on windows, mac, and linux systems. Compiling and loading user defined functions using fluent. Cmake under the hood uses msvc intentionally configured, so want to ask that does these tool will be supported by macos and linux. C tutorial compilers gnu and visual studio a compiler is a program that translates one language high level into another language e. For instructions on how to change compiler, and further notes, click here. You can configure a linux project to target a physical linux machine, a virtual machine, or the.

Compile c programs for windows and linux in order to compile a c program on a linux machine that will run on windows, cross compiler software tools need to be installed on the linux machine. Running visual basic under ubuntu linux visual basic wiki. To proceed with the tutorial you will need a windows machine and a linux machine. Visual studio code is free and available on your favorite platform linux, macos, and windows.

Although visual studio presents a ton of choices to the user when first starting out for instance, there are a lot of different project types, the amount of choice gives a good idea of the overall scope of this tool. The same c source code can be compiled to run on a linux machine by using the gcc compiler. Get the best deals on compilers software and find everything youll need to improve your home office setup at. Microsoft visual studio 2019 is supported as of r2019b. Linux support is available in visual studio 2017 and later. Oracle developer studio, formerly named oracle solaris studio, sun studio, sun workshop, forte developer, and sunpro compilers, is oracle corporations flagship software development product for the solaris and linux operating systems. Hi, let me clear some confusion, visual studio is not compiler, it is a complete ide with all development tool inbuilt. Why do it this way, if we could use gambas instead or a c compiler. I will be using a windows os throughout this article, but ill provide links to resources that will help those using other operating systems. Visual studio code programming extension 2019 linux. In this context crossplatform means windows, android and ios. This topic applies to installation of visual studio on windows.

Type visual studio installer in the windows search box. The compiler plugs into integrated development environments ides such as microsoft visual studio, eclipse, xcode, and android studio. It is simple to add pre and postconditions as well as invariants to your class interfaces. Perhaps he means a compiler that creates win3264 executables. This site uses cookies for analytics, personalized content and ads. Note the intel compiler also demands a visual studio compiler. Ads are annoying but they help keep this website running. Here im running ubuntu in a vm and connecting to it over ssh from visual studio. Net compilers, set lib and include environment variables before you create and run parallel jobs.

Take advantage of powerful coding and debugging tools to manage code targeting linux built with gcc, clang, or another compiler. Using visual studio to develop linux apps visualgdb. Press f6, this will compile and run the file using default arguments in settings. The ccompilerdriver package lets you work with c compilers that are installed on your computer. Using visual studio to develop linux apps june 29, 2017 linux. Includes tools shipped in visual studio 2015 update 3, visual studio 2017 version 15. The corresponding version of visual studio community is reported to work. The setuptools python package version must be at least 6. C tutorial compilers gnu and visual studio codingunit. But i was already used to visual studio code for all my programming stuff. Debugging c using visual studio code on linux youtube. Open a codebase from any environment and get to work right away. Debug your linux applications as they run remotely with gdb.

The toolchain utilities available are determined by the languages enabled. In addition to gcc, the model c code can also be compiled by clang. Configure visual studio to become accessible from fluent. To translate models in dymola you must install a supported c compiler. Linux 64bit on linux, no c compiler is supplied with matlab. Cool to see linux in that list along with a raspberry pi project. Open the program from the results list and then find your visual studio 2015 installation in the list of installed programs. To create, build and debug a simple linux app using visualgdb. The option compiler is used to set the type of compiler, such as visual studio or gcc. Developer community for visual studio product family.

Dymola 2020x runs on opensuse linux, 64bit, with gcc version 5. Additionally, edison design group makes their proprietary software available for research uses. Weve lost 2 months of data due to series of mistakes. Download visual studio code to experience a redefined code editor, optimized for building and debugging modern web and cloud applications. The button to the right of the toolchain list allows customizing individual tools, such as the compiler.

As usual, everyone was using the codeblocks ide and visual studio ide. C cross compiler collection, pc, linux, windows, dos. Get the best deals on compilers software and find everything youll. In normal builds, cmake automatically determines the toolchain for host builds based on system introspection and defaults. It includes the gnu compiler gcc and is available free of charge directly from arm for embedded software development on windows, linux and macos operating systems. You can work on your existing code base that uses cmake without having to convert it to a visual studio project. To compile udfs, you can use microsoft visual studio express or professional editions under windows. It assumes that youll do the same on your linux system. Linux 64bit on linux, no c compiler is supplied with. The following details setting up for and building clang on windows using visual studio. Distutils will automatically detect the compiler and use it. New visual studio now officially supports clang and gcc toolchains along with its own compiler.

As long as you write your code in a portable manner not using oscompiler specific functionality like windows. Oct 07, 2019 visual studio code editor download here and read the setup docs for windows, linux and mac. Look for the installer under the apps results and doubleclick it. For example, building f2py modules in windows with. The express edition of visual studio 2008 only bundles a compiler for x86. This tutorial demonstrates how to build and debug linux applications using visual studio. The c compiler needs to be installed only once, even if you install multiple versions of dymola. Cmake uses a toolchain of utilities to compile, link libraries and create archives, and other tasks to drive the build.

For cmake linux projects, see configure a linux cmake project. You can also optionally install clangc2 version of clang adopted by microsoft to use the. Tutorials linux using visual studio to develop linux apps. By continuing to browse this site, you agree to this use. The visual studio compiler is often used as part of the microsoft visual studio development environment. Clang is also provided in all major bsd or gnu linux distributions as part of their respective packaging systems. This extension wont receive further updates in visual studio 2015. Most linux systems provide a c compiler as a standard feature. A compiler translates source code plain text into object code normally in a form suitable for processing by other programs like a linker. A compiler visual studio 2019 has outofthebox support for gcc and clang. Not sure if really possible at first and havent tried it before when im trying out. To determine the version of your compiler, see answer 99897. Yes, you read that title correctly, this article describes how to install visual studio 6.

But i cant really find a direct solution to my issue for example id prefer to avoid installing vc on a linux platform and just working from there. And just last month decided to use visual studio code instead. When the installer opens, choose modify, and then click on the workloads tab. In this little test ill install microsoft visual studio under ubuntu linux. You can use the clang compiler with visual studio to target android, ios, and windows. You can pick x86, x64, and arm, and you can see remote gdb debugger is an option. Compile c programs for windows and linux programmers notes. We integrated all the capabilities of the extension into visual studio 2017, where we also made considerable updates, and added major new. In general, we highly recommend that you use visual studio 2017 even if you need to compile your code using the visual studio 2015 compiler. Turn visual studio into a powerful hmiscada development package by simply. In this article, ill show you how to set up your compiler in vscode and at the end give. How to create c programs using visual studio 2017 youtube. To install it, start the visual studio installer and choose to either install or modify an existing installation. Microsoft visual studio is a good compiler for developing windows applications.

214 768 696 234 1497 904 986 691 1159 20 1350 1462 1248 189 124 1463 954 1043 1351 1382 845 140 1408 648 762 310 533 386 242 428 1431 316 1303 591 531 380 904 554 1454 347 173 1473